I have the X230s on the Admirals desktop. Sound okay for the price, but definitely not portable. I have X540s on my desktop and not bad for a 5.1 for the price.
I have the Z4 as a base station on my laptop and they sound incredible, especially since they were mis-marked at Office Max for $40. For portable use with my laptop, I use the V20s. No, they do not sound like a $500 system. They don't even sound as good as the X230. But do they sound acceptably good at moderate volume for a totally portable system powered from the USB port??? Quite definitely. Am I happy I have them? Yes. They are really a decent and totally portable solution. -
